O Que É: HTTPS (Hypertext Transfer Protocol Secure)
HTTPS (Hypertext Transfer Protocol Secure) é uma versão segura do HTTP, o protocolo de comunicação utilizado para transferir dados na web. A principal diferença entre HTTP e HTTPS é a adição de uma camada de segurança através do uso de criptografia SSL/TLS, que protege a integridade e a confidencialidade dos dados transmitidos entre o navegador do usuário e o servidor web.
Como Funciona o HTTPS
O funcionamento do HTTPS envolve a utilização de certificados SSL/TLS, que são emitidos por autoridades certificadoras (CAs). Quando um usuário acessa um site via HTTPS, o navegador e o servidor estabelecem uma conexão segura através de um processo chamado handshake. Durante esse processo, o servidor apresenta seu certificado SSL/TLS, que é verificado pelo navegador. Se o certificado for válido, uma conexão criptografada é estabelecida, garantindo que os dados transmitidos não possam ser interceptados ou alterados por terceiros.
Vantagens do Uso de HTTPS
O uso de HTTPS oferece várias vantagens, incluindo maior segurança e privacidade para os usuários, proteção contra ataques de intermediários (man-in-the-middle), e aumento da confiança dos visitantes no site. Além disso, o Google considera o uso de HTTPS como um fator de ranqueamento, o que pode melhorar a visibilidade do site nos resultados de busca. Sites que utilizam HTTPS também exibem um ícone de cadeado na barra de endereços do navegador, indicando que a conexão é segura.
Implementação de HTTPS
Para implementar HTTPS em um site, é necessário adquirir um certificado SSL/TLS de uma autoridade certificadora confiável. Após a aquisição, o certificado deve ser instalado no servidor web e configurado corretamente. A maioria dos provedores de hospedagem oferece suporte para a instalação de certificados SSL/TLS e pode fornecer assistência durante o processo. É importante também redirecionar todo o tráfego HTTP para HTTPS para garantir que todas as conexões sejam seguras.
Tipos de Certificados SSL/TLS
Existem diferentes tipos de certificados SSL/TLS, incluindo certificados de validação de domínio (DV), de validação de organização (OV) e de validação estendida (EV). Certificados DV são os mais básicos e verificam apenas a propriedade do domínio. Certificados OV verificam a identidade da organização proprietária do domínio, enquanto certificados EV oferecem o mais alto nível de validação, exibindo o nome da organização na barra de endereços do navegador. A escolha do tipo de certificado depende das necessidades de segurança e do nível de confiança desejado.
Renovação e Gerenciamento de Certificados
Os certificados SSL/TLS têm um período de validade limitado, geralmente de um a dois anos, e precisam ser renovados antes de expirarem para manter a segurança do site. O gerenciamento adequado dos certificados inclui a monitoração das datas de expiração, a renovação antecipada e a atualização dos certificados no servidor. Ferramentas de gerenciamento de certificados podem ajudar a automatizar esses processos e garantir que o site permaneça seguro.
Impacto do HTTPS no Desempenho do Site
Embora a criptografia adicionada pelo HTTPS possa introduzir uma pequena sobrecarga no desempenho do site, os avanços na tecnologia SSL/TLS e a otimização dos servidores web reduziram significativamente esse impacto. Além disso, o uso de HTTP/2, que é compatível apenas com HTTPS, pode melhorar o desempenho do site através de técnicas como multiplexação e compressão de cabeçalhos. Portanto, os benefícios de segurança e SEO do HTTPS superam amplamente qualquer impacto negativo no desempenho.
HTTPS e SEO
O Google anunciou em 2014 que o uso de HTTPS seria considerado um fator de ranqueamento em seu algoritmo de busca. Isso significa que sites que utilizam HTTPS têm uma vantagem competitiva em termos de SEO. Além disso, a segurança proporcionada pelo HTTPS pode aumentar o tempo de permanência dos usuários no site e reduzir a taxa de rejeição, fatores que também influenciam positivamente o ranqueamento nos motores de busca. Portanto, a implementação de HTTPS é uma estratégia importante para melhorar a visibilidade e o desempenho do site nos resultados de busca.
HTTPS em Dispositivos Móveis
Com o aumento do uso de dispositivos móveis para acessar a internet, é crucial garantir que o site seja seguro em todas as plataformas. O HTTPS oferece a mesma proteção em dispositivos móveis que em desktops, garantindo que os dados dos usuários estejam protegidos independentemente do dispositivo utilizado. Além disso, os navegadores móveis modernos suportam HTTPS e exibem indicadores de segurança semelhantes aos dos navegadores de desktop, aumentando a confiança dos usuários ao navegar em sites seguros.
Boas Práticas para Manter a Segurança HTTPS
Para manter a segurança oferecida pelo HTTPS, é importante seguir algumas boas práticas, como utilizar certificados SSL/TLS de autoridades certificadoras confiáveis, manter o servidor web atualizado com os patches de segurança mais recentes, e configurar corretamente as políticas de segurança, como HSTS (HTTP Strict Transport Security). Além disso, é recomendável realizar auditorias de segurança regulares para identificar e corrigir possíveis vulnerabilidades. Seguindo essas práticas, é possível garantir que o site permaneça seguro e protegido contra ameaças.
Sobre o Autor